How many times do I have to tell people that the goddamn Immaculate Conception was NOT the cosmic rape thingy, but the conception of MARY!!!!
"Im·mac·u·late Conception (ĭ-măk'yə-lĭt)
Roman Catholic Church. The doctrine that the Virgin Mary was conceived free from all stain of original sin.
December 8, on which the feast of the Immaculate Conception is celebrated.
Immaculate Conception
A doctrine of the Roman Catholic Church. It states that Mary, the mother of Jesus, was free from original sin. "
And read on here:
But i still do not see what Wabbit ears can have t do with any of this???